1. What exactly is this new Emiratisation rule in the UAE?

A few weeks ago, the UAE Cabinet established a set of incentives to increase Emiratisation rates in the private sector. As a matter of fact, this is one of the initiatives that the Cabinet has recently implemented for many reasons. The most important reason is that these initiatives will help attract talent from many countries and benefit the UAE’s economy and position.

The government is ensuring that Emiratis remain an active part of the workforce by introducing this new UAE scheme. This new Emiratisation rule is a federal scheme that consists of resolutions that are part of Nafis. In other words, the main objective of it is to boost or increase the number of UAE citizens working in private sector companies/establishments.

According to the Vice-President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, there is a minimum rate that the Cabinet has set. In the country, there will be a minimum Emiratisation rate of 2 percent on an annual basis. Also, it will vary from high-skilled jobs in establishments having more than 50 workers.

As a result, the goal is to increase this rate to 10 percent by 2026, which will create more job opportunities in the country. More precisely, there will be more than 12,000 job opportunities on an annual basis for citizens who work in all economic sectors and industries. 3.1. Salary support

One of the most favorable elements that UAE citizens will be able to receive with this new scheme is Emirati salary support. According to the new rule, all UAE citizens working in private sector establishments will receive 1-year salary support. This type of financial support can only be for up to AED 8,000 per month during training.

On the other hand, this salary support benefit of the new Emiratisation rule also includes financial support for university graduates. Therefore, they can receive up to AED 5,000 per month for up to 5 years. This benefit will help them support themselves financially while looking for job opportunities in any emirate or location in the UAE.

3.2. Pension support

Another excellent element that will benefit Emirati staff is the pension support that the new Emiratisation rule includes and offers. It will provide a subsidized 5-year government-paid contribution on the company’s behalf against the cost of pension plans for Emirati employees. As a result, this benefit will not only be favorable for employees but also for companies or firms.

3.3. Child support

The last benefit related to financial support for Emiratis working in private sector establishment is child support. More precisely, Nafis will provide at least AED 800 per child on a monthly basis and a maximum of AED 3,200. In this way, Emiratis who work in the private sector will be able to financially support their children in any situation.

3.4. Massive discounts on service fees

Besides the benefits we previously mentioned, the new Emiratisation rule will also involve certain incentives for UAE private sector companies. For example, one of those incentives for companies that exceed their Emiratisation targets is an 80 percent reduction in service fees. Keep in mind that these are the service fees of the MOHRE (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ation).

On the other hand, you should know that this new discount will be only offered to certain firms operating in the private sector. More precisely, it is for companies that accomplish major achievements related to the recruitment and training of Emirati citizens.

4. What are the new fines and penalties for UAE private sector companies?

The new Emiratisation rule will not only include benefits and discounts on service fees but also penalties for non-compliance. In case a private sector firm does not follow the rules to employ a 2 percent Emirati workforce, it will have to pay an AED 6,000 fine on a monthly basis. This penalty also applies to all non-compliant companies in the private sector, and it will come into effect on January 2023.

Nonetheless, it is imperative to know that this amount will increase to AED 1,000 per year if companies stay non-compliant. On the other hand, the UAE Cabinet has adopted resolutions toward this effect. All firms operating in the private sector will have to pay serious penalties in case they fail to meet the new Emiratisation criteria.

Moreover, the Minister of Human Resources and Emiratisation, Dr. Abdulrahman Al Awar, also stated something important about this new scheme. According to Al Awar, private companies with 50 or more employees should have a 2 percent Emirati workforce in high-skilled jobs to reach 10 percent of the quota in 5 years.

5.1. About the Emiratisation drive

The UAE authorities revealed the total number of new Emiratis who started to work in the private sector since the launch of Nafis in September 2021. Until March 2022, the amount raised to 5,558, in the meantime, the number of firms that hired new workers increased to 1,774. Therefore, Nafis is now offering all of the benefits discounts on service fees, and financial support to Emiratis.

Furthermore, Nafis will ensure the efficiency of the Emiratisation approach, according to Ghannam Al Mazrouei, Secretary-General of the Emirati Talent Competitiveness Council. He also mentioned that Nafis will offer significant incentives to private sector companies that achieve substantial milestones in terms of hiring and training Emirati citizens.

According to the Nafis data, the number of citizens who are registered on the platform reached 25,876. These citizens are also eligible to benefit from the new Emiratisation scheme and Nafis’ initiatives. Meanwhile, the number of job opportunities on the platform increased to 2,524. Lastly, the number of beneficiaries increased to 4,074 individuals.

Nafis also developed other bundles of initiatives in order to accomplish the goal of boosting the efficiency and competitiveness of UAE citizens. All of them focused on training programs, professional development opportunities, and similar ones.
